在数字货币的世界中,以太坊(Ethereum)作为第二大加密货币,其独特的智能合约技术吸引了大量用户和开发者。与其他加密货币一样,使用以太坊的管理其资产时,必然涉及到私钥的内容。那么,以太坊的私钥到底有什么用呢?本文将详细探讨以太坊私钥的重要性,以及如何保障其安全性,同时还将解答与之相关的常见问题。
什么是以太坊和私钥
以太坊是用来存储以太坊及其代币的一种软件或硬件工具。通过这种,用户可以发送、接收和管理以太坊资产。以太坊通常分为两种类型:热和冷。热是在线状态,方便交易,但安全性较低;冷是离线状态,安全性高,但使用不便。
私钥是与以太坊相伴而生的一串代码,用于证明用户对其内资产的所有权。私钥是中非常重要的一部分,用户在创建时会生成一个私钥来控制和管理其以太坊资产。私钥一旦泄露,任何人都可以对进行操作,窃取其中的资产。因此,保护好私钥至关重要。
以太坊私钥的作用
以太坊私钥主要有以下几个作用:
1. **资产控制权**:作为公钥的伴侣,私钥是用户控制其以太坊资产的唯一方式。只有拥有私钥,用户才能自由地转移、发送或接收以太坊。私钥类似于银行账户的密码,失去它则失去对账户的控制权。
2. **签名交易**:当用户进行交易时,必须用私钥对交易进行签名以证明其真实性。这是区块链技术的关键特征之一。通过签名,网络上的其他节点能够确认该交易来自于拥有相应私钥的用户,从而保证交易的不可否认性。
3. **生成公钥和地址**:私钥是生成公钥的基础,而公钥又是生成地址的基础。用户地址的安全性和完整性依赖于私钥。因此,私钥的重要性可见一斑。
4. **身份验证**:在以太坊网络上,私钥用于验证用户的身份。通过使用私钥,用户可以证明自己是某个地址的合法拥有者,从而实现身份验证的功能。
为什么私钥安全性如此重要
在加密货币的世界里,安全性是重中之重。私钥的泄露会导致用户资产的丧失,因此保护私钥的安全显得尤为重要。
1. **不可逆性**:一旦用户将以太坊转移到其他地址,该交易是不可逆的。如果私钥被盗,恶意用户可以轻易地转移资产,受害者无法追溯或取回损失。
2. **无中心化的控制**:与传统金融系统不同,加密货币并不依赖中介机构进行交易。私钥决定了用户对资产的控制,没有中央单位可以干预。因此,任何对私钥的处理不当,都可能导致资产的彻底损失。
3. **多重签名与合约应用**:在一些复杂的智能合约中,往往需要多个私钥进行签名。这种情况下,若其中一个私钥遭到泄露,所有其他签名将会受到威胁。因此,多重签名的安全性也与每个私钥的保护息息相关。
如何保护以太坊私钥的安全
保护以太坊私钥可以采取以下几种方式:
1. **使用硬件**:硬件是一种物理设备,能够安全存储私钥。与热相比,硬件几乎不受网络攻击的威胁,因为它们在离线状态下生成和存储私钥,极大提高了安全性。
2. **不与任何人分享私钥**:无论是朋友还是诈骗者,都不应该与任何人分享自己的私钥。即使是客服人员也不应该要求用户提供私钥,任何此类要求都可能是诈骗的征兆。
3. **备份私钥**:定期将私钥进行备份,并将备份存放在安全的位置,像是防火、防水的保险箱中。如果设备损坏或丢失,备份可以确保用户仍然有访问的能力。
4. **使用助记词**:许多以太坊使用助记词生成私钥,用户可以利用这些助记词来恢复。在设置时,务必将助记词妥善保管,防止泄露。
以太坊私钥丢失会导致什么后果
若用户丢失了以太坊的私钥,可能会造成以下后果:
1. **失去资产控制权**:一旦私钥丢失,用户将无法访问其及其中的资产。即便是在遗忘密码的情况下,只有私钥才能恢复对的访问。根据以太坊网络的特性,无法恢复丢失的私钥意味着用户也失去了对资产的控制权。
2. **无法退回交易**:在以太坊网络上,所有交易都是去中心化和不可逆的。如果交易错误或被恶意用户转移,那么用户将无法通过任何形式申请退款或撤销交易,导致自己辛辛苦苦积累的资产被彻底损失。
3. **心理负担**:虽然它是创新技术,但资产的丢失会给用户带来极大的心理压力,导致投资者在未来的投资中更加谨慎或产生交易恐惧症,影响到正常的经济行为。
有关以太坊私钥的常见问题
许多人在使用以太坊及其私钥时,可能会遇到各种问题。以下是一些常见的相关
如何恢复丢失的以太坊私钥?
首先,用户必须知道,恢复一个以太坊的唯一方法是通过私钥或助记词。如果私钥丢失,几乎没有办法恢复,但是如果用户备份过助记词,仍然可以通过助记词来恢复。
如果是因设备损坏而丢失私钥,尝试找回隔离的存储介质,例如USB闪存驱动。如果使用的智能手机或电脑备份中带有相关的软件,部分类型的软件可能会在设备中保存一份私钥。如果都没有,用户将不得不接受无法恢复私钥的现实。
如果是因遗忘导致的私钥丢失,则可以尝试回忆创建时的记忆。用户可能会在邮件中保存了一些与设置相关的信息,如果有相关的文档,可尝试进行搜索。必要时可以借助专业技术人士的帮助。
如何生成以太坊私钥?
以太坊私钥通常通过使用密码学算法生成。当用户创建一个以太坊时,会生成一对密钥:私钥和公钥。整个过程通常是自动完成的,用户只需根据软件的引导进行操作即可。
对于技术较为熟悉的用户,可以通过命令行或特定的开发工具生成密钥对,市面上也有很多在线生成工具可以完成这一过程。但需特别注意的是,在线生成私钥并不安全,建议使用本地工具或硬件来生成私钥,以防止信息泄露。
以太坊私钥和助记词有何区别?
以太坊私钥和助记词是两种不同的概念。私钥是由一个随机生成的较长的字符串构成,而助记词则是一个用于记忆的短语,通常由12到24个单词组成。助记词高效地代表着私钥,用户可以利用助记词恢复私钥及。
助记词生成过程更人性化,更容易记住。因此,现代加密货币普遍采用助记词来简化用户的使用体验。用户在创建时应妥善记录助记词,因为它是恢复丢失私钥的唯一方法之一。
可以在什么平台上安全存储私钥?
对于以太坊用户来说,存储私钥的方式有很多。最安全的选择是使用硬件,如Ledger或Trezor,这些设备在离线状态下安全地存储私钥。同时,用户还可利用设备中的密码保护和加密功能,保护私钥。
如果使用软件,请确保在受信任的平台下载并设置访问。要避免在互联网上存储未经加密的私钥,并确保采用强密码。此外,还可以使用额外的安全措施,例如两因素身份验证等,进一步提高私钥存储的安全性。
如何避免私钥被盗?
为了避免私钥被盗,用户可以采取以下几种措施:
1. **定期更新软件**:使用的软件需定期更新,以确保使用的是最新的安全版本。某些版本可能存在已知的安全漏洞,及时更新可以避免这些问题。
2. **确保强密码**:设置复杂的密码,避免使用容易猜测的个人信息。同时,开启两因素身份验证(2FA)等功能,增加多重防护。
3. **警惕钓鱼攻击**:用户在任何情况下都不要点击陌生链接或下载未知文件。应对模拟网站或应用保持警惕,这些攻击可能诱骗用户输入私钥。
4. **保持离线状态**:尽量将私钥保持在离线状态中,例如使用硬件来避免网络安全问题,减少在线的风险。
总结来说,以太坊的私钥是用户资产安全与交易的关键。用户应当了解其重要性并采取有效措施来保护私钥,从而维护其数字资产的安全。无论在使用过程中遇到何种问题,保持警惕与及时更新知识都将是抵御安全风险的最佳途径。
